Alan Wagner and Manav Ghai were selected by the Mathematical Association of America, based on their score in the American Mathematics Contest, to take an additional test, the AIME, on March 18. Students in the top 5% of all national American Mathematics Contest (AMC 12) participants or students who score at least 100 points out of 150 on the AMC 12 are selected to take the AIME test. The AIME leads to participation in the USA Mathematical Olympiad.

Olimpiada de Matemáticas de Puerto Rico
Congratulations to Marcos Pertierra (7 th), Malika Flanagan (8 th), Alan Wagner (10 th), and Katja Torres (11 th)! They were selected, based on the test they took on Sat. Jan. 26 in Mayaguez , to participate in the Olimpiada de Matematica de PR 2008 which was held on Sat. March 29, 2008 . This selection means that they passed the first phase and second phase. The first phase was a test they could get on-line and had to send in by mail to UPR Mayaguez. 1,118 of the 5,068 students who took this written test were then selected to go to Mayaguez and take a second test. The students who obtained the highest scores on the second test, the top 15% of those taking the test, which at Baldwin were Marcos, Malika, Alan, and Katja, then had the opportunity to participate in three special classes for mathematically talented students and in the Olimpiada de Matemáticas de Puerto Rico. During April, we will know the scores from this last phase test which determine the students that can attend a summer camp for talented math students and the teams which will represent PR in the Olimpiada Matemática in Honduras , the Olimpiada Matemática in Brasil, and the prestigious annual International Olimpiada Matemática in Spain.
